A new narrative-driven battle pack for Corvus Belli’s fantasy wargame Warcrow is on the horizon. The Spanish publisher, known for the popular sci-fi skirmish game Infinity, has announced Song of the Dormant, a two-player introductory set slated for release in August 2025.
The expansion delves into the lore of Lindwurm, a world stirring with renewed magic as the eponymous star, Warcrow, draws near. Song of the Dormant centres on a clash over the Wheel of Mathalazz, an ancient and powerful artefact.
The battle pack brings two new factions to the forefront of the conflict in Lindwurm. The first, the paladins and priestesses of Feudom, are devout followers of the Moon Goddesses, intent on protecting their lands. Key characters for this faction include Verena of Aurtigard, a High Priestess, and Morgane of Jauffret Syzigian, an Inquisitor. They are supported by a Knight of the Sacred Relic and four Feudom Guisarmiers.

Opposing them are the Scions of Yaldabaoth, described as the “Chosen of the Flesh Architect.” These former elves have embraced forbidden magic, using it to modify their own bodies and create arcane constructs. Their forces are led by Uruk, He Who is Without Prejudice, and include the sinister-sounding Needle, Breath, and four Intacts.
The Warcrow Battle Pack: The Song of the Dormant will contain 14 miniatures, the core rules, exclusive lore, a narrative campaign booklet with branching scenarios, objective markers, tokens, a game mat, and terrain elements. A trailer for the new battle pack showcases the new miniatures and hints at the conflict to come.
Corvus Belli has also announced a “Warcrow: Beyond Song of the Dormant” pack, which will add six more miniatures to the range, including Mace Escorts, Amaury Boissonade, The Anointed, and Irkalla, The Maw.

The pre-purchase for The Song of the Dormant is scheduled to run from July 28th to August 4th.
